We’re looking for a PMO Lead on a permanent basis to support a major transformation programme focused on building scalable, future-ready infrastructure.

As the PMO Lead you’ll lead the central Programme Management Office, ensuring delivery is well-governed, well-tracked, and aligned with strategic goals.

Key Responsibilities for the PMO Lead:

  • Establish and manage programme governance and reporting frameworks
  • Maintain integrated plans and track delivery, risks, and benefits
  • Support resource planning and alignment with internal teams and partners
  • Produce high-quality reports for internal and external stakeholders
  • Maintain and improve PMO standards, templates, and tools
  • Drive continuous improvement across delivery and reporting
  • Coordinate with third-party PMOs and assurance providers
  • Lead and support a small, high-performing PMO team

Key skills for the PMO Lead:

  • Experience in transformation programmes or strong transferable PMO skills
  • Confident communicator with strong stakeholder management
  • Skilled in facilitation, coordination, and reporting
  • Detail-oriented, proactive, and able to work independently
  • Collaborative team player who thrives in fast-paced environments
